Why readiness is key

Today, the most critical step is not the immediate implementation of e-ID wallets, but organizational readiness. Although regulatory frameworks and national digital identity solutions are still evolving, businesses can already unlock significant value by understanding their current processes and identifying opportunities for digital trust services. Digital signatures and verification services can already go a long way to overcome challenges in onboarding (especially KYC processes) and fraud prevention.
